Architectural Review Guidelines for Piedmont Residents
Piedmont champions its unique architectural character. To maintain the beauty of our community, all new construction and major alterations must undergo an building evaluation process. This process ensures that proposed projects are harmonious with the established architectural standards of Piedmont.
Residents requesting an design approval must provide detailed plans for review. The Architectural Review Board, composed of knowledgeable residents, will meticulously analyze your application to guarantee that it fulfills the established standards.
Residents are reminded to consult with the Design Committee at the beginning of your project design phase. This will facilitate a smooth review procedure and enhance the chances of acceptance.

Enforcing HOA Covenants in Piedmont
Piedmont residents are obligated to abide by the covenants outlined in their Homeowners' Association (HOA) documents. These covenants ensure the aesthetic appeal and orderly progress of our community. When a covenant violation occurs, the HOA implements procedures to resolve the issue fairly and effectively.
Primary steps often involve a formal notice highlighting the violation to the resident. Residents have an opportunity to amend the situation within a specified timeframe.
